Multiscale Modeling of Polymer-clay Nanocomposites
Yu Chen
This book presents a multiscale modeling framework combining computational chemistry and computational mechanics to study the stiffness, damage initiation and failure process of polymer-clay nanocomposites (PCNs). It demonstrates the feasibility of a virtual material characterization tool for PCNs, which could accelerate their development and application. It is useful for researchers in fields of solid mechanics and material science.
